Guest: Christopher Washington, Franklin University Provost

What awaits leaders in 2025? You’ll find out in this special future-scanning episode.

We turn the tables this week, as our host, Maureen Metcalf, is interviewed by guest Christopher Washington, the provost of Franklin University. Maureen has determined the five major global trends which will affect leadership in 2025. It’s based on her countless interviews with CEOs and other though leaders over the past few months.

Here's what Christopher and Maureen cover:

  1. Why the 70+ elections in nations around the globe in 2024 will lead to major policy shifts affecting corporations;
  2. The biggest mistake leaders make as the new year dawns; and
  3. How the changing nature of work will continue in the next year.

About Our Guest Host:

Dr. Christopher Washington serves as the Provost and Executive Vice President of Franklin University. He has dramatically increased the number of academic programs as the Chief Academic Officer, and supported the advancement of Franklin’s internationalization through relationships with partnering universities in Europe, Central America, the Middle East region, and Asia. He currently serves as National Board Chair of Global Ties U.S. and has been a member of the boards of The Metro Schools, the International Visitors Council, and the Columbus Council of World Affairs. Dr. Washington was selected for the Fulbright Specialist Roster in 2015 and is a member of the United States Speakers Bureau, and the Forbes Nonprofit Council. Dr. Washington holds a Ph.D. in human resource development from Ohio State University, a master of science in college student personnel, and a bachelor of arts in communications from Western Illinois University.
